The constituency of Bohemia 101 was a constituency for the elections to the House of Representatives in the Austrian crown land of Bohemia . The electoral district was created in 1907 with the introduction of the Reichsrat election regulations and existed until the collapse of the Habsburg monarchy.

history

After the Reichsrat had decided on the general, equal, secret and direct male suffrage in autumn 1906, the major reform of the electoral law through the sanctioning of Emperor Franz Joseph I came into effect on January 26, 1907 . With the new Reichsrat election rules, a total of 516 electoral districts were created, each with a member to be elected, which were determined by direct election with a possible runoff. The constituency of Bohemia 101 included the judicial district of Friedland . In the 1907 Reichsrat election, the Social Democrat Leopold Winarsky emerged victorious in the first round . In the 1911 Reichsrat election , however, the German radical Franz Tobisch prevailed in the runoff election.

Election results

Reichsrat election 1907

The 1907 Reichsrat election was held on May 14, 1907 (first ballot). The runoff election was skipped due to the absolute majority of Leopold Winarsky in the first ballot.

candidate Political party Constituency
votes
percent
Leopold Winarsky Social Democratic Party 5999 55.7%
Adolf Glöckner German Agricultural Party 3842 35.7%
Franz Josef Killmann Christian Social Party 921 8.6%
Other parties 13 0.1%
Eligible voters: 11,934, Invalid / Empty votes: 56, Turnout: 90.8%
